Nest Hub Stops Streaming "Camera Feed Not Available" after a few seconds!

DiC
Community Member

The Google Nest Hub stops streaming IF I can even start streaming. Usually I have to press the camera I want to view 2+times to get it to turn on, then after a few seconds it will read "Camera Feed Not Available"!! So frustrating!! I have old Nest Cameras (from before Google take over) & can continually stream those on the Nest App. This Nest Hub is awful! Why can't I watch the cameras from my computer? Why did I have to purchase this defective Hub?? Often the Hub will show only the clock and I can't get to the Home Screen. I have to unplug it from the wall and restart the Hub to be able to access the Home Screen, then my camera shuts off after a few seconds??

Hey there,

 

I just wanted to jump in real fast and thank you for your feedback. Please feel free to submit your feedback to us. I've put instructions for feedback below.

 

  • Open the Google Home app
  • At the top right, tap your account.
  • Tap Feedback 
  • tap the type of device you'd like to submit feedback for.
  • To display available emails, in the "From:" section, tap the arrow on the right. Select your email address.
  • In the feedback summary, write a brief description of your issue.
  • Be sure to check the box for Screenshot and System logs.
  • To submit feedback, at the top right corner, tap Send
